9822 Automation Engineer, Davie, FL 6 Months
Sigma, Inc. is seeking a Automation Engineer to work on-site in Davie, FL.

Shift:
Monday - Friday 8:00am - 5:00pm

Temp to Perm:
Possibility based on workers performance and openings

Job Summary:
We're looking for an early-career Automation Engineer who wants hands-on experience building and supporting the systems that keep a modern manufacturing site running. You'll learn by doing—helping to program and troubleshoot PLC/SCADA and HMI systems, support industrial networks, and partner with Operations, IT, and Quality to improve reliability and performance. You'll also get exposure to newer site technologies such as data/historian systems, analytics, AI-enabled monitoring, and robotics-related automation where applicable. If you're curious, practical, and motivated to grow, this role offers strong mentorship, real ownership, and a clear path to deepen your controls and automation expertise.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Support the full lifecycle of site automation systems (PLC, SCADA, HMI)—design, configuration, programming, testing, and sustaining support.
  • Develop and maintain PLC and HMI/SCADA applications (Rockwell/Siemens or equivalent; iFIX/Wonderware/FactoryTalk/Ignition/WinCC).
  • Help define automation architectures across control, safety, and industrial IT layers; integrate with historians, MES, Client, CMMS, ERP, and related systems.
  • Design and support industrial networks and connectivity (EtherNet/IP, Profinet, Modbus TCP, OPC DA/UA), partnering with IT on segmentation, backups, recovery, and hardening.
  • Apply digital/analytics tools (including AI-enabled monitoring and predictive maintenance where applicable) to improve reliability and operational performance.
  • Participate in FAT/SAT, commissioning, qualification, and validation activities in regulated (GxP) environments.
  • Troubleshoot controls, software, and network issues to minimize downtime; support root-cause analysis and corrective actions.
  • Create and maintain standards and documentation (coding guidelines, change/lifecycle practices, architecture/network diagrams, SOPs, and system records).
  • Support capital projects—scope definition, vendor coordination, technical reviews, and acceptance—while ensuring compliance with GMP, data integrity, safety, and cybersecurity requirements.

Requirements:

  • Master's degree in Automation Engineering, Computer Engineering, or related field. Master's degree preferred.
  • 2-5 years of experience in industrial automation, controls engineering, and industrial IT systems

Core Essential skill sets required:

  • Recent college graduate within the last 3 years with Master's Degree or Ph.D. Looking for candidates with a focus from University of Miami, FAU, FIU, NOVA fresh Ph.Ds , and computer science/ automation/ robotics/ Master's degree from FAU and FIU.
  • Min 3 years experience with AI/OT/ controls experience within a GMP-regulated pharmaceutical or medical device environment.
  • Min 3 years experience with PLC (Allen-Bradley, Siemens), SCADA and industrial networking.
  • Strong command of Python, Power Platform, and AI/ML frameworks.

Technical Skills:

  • Controls platforms: PLC programming/troubleshooting (Allen-Bradley ControlLogix/CompactLogix; Siemens S7/TIA Portal) and SCADA/HMI development (iFIX, Wonderware InTouch, FactoryTalk View, Ignition, WinCC). – On site test will be required.
  • OT/IT systems: industrial IT and integration with servers/virtualization (Windows Server, VMware/Hyper-V) plus databases/historians (SQL Server, OSIsoft PI, or equivalent).
  • Industrial networking & protocols: EtherNet/IP, Profinet, Modbus (TCP), OPC DA/UA.
  • Automation cybersecurity fundamentals: firewalls/segmentation concepts, access control, patching, backups, and recovery practices.
  • Digital/analytics: ability to use modern digital tools, analytics platforms, and AI-enabled monitoring for asset performance and predictive insights.
  • Robotics & advanced automation (as applicable): industrial robotics integration and safety (interlocks, E-stops, safety PLCs/networks), vision systems (Cognex/Keyence), and motion control (servos/VFDs/coordinated motion), including working with integrators and URS/FDS/SDS documentation for robotic cells.
